One of the most ancient and well-known Buddhist symbols, the dharma wheel is symbolic of Buddha’s teachings. In Sanskrit, it is known as ‘Dharmachakra’ or the wheel of truth /law. WebbMandarava ( Skt., Mandāravā) ( Tib., མནྡཱ་ར་བཱ་མེ་ཏོག; Wylie, man da ra ba me tog) [1] (also known as Pandaravasini) [2] was, along with Yeshe Tsogyal, one of the two principal consorts of great 8th-century Indian Vajrayana teacher Padmasambhava (Guru Rinpoche), a founder-figure of Tibetan Buddhism.
